      After following below documentation, the labels are not visible on the alerts which are shown in RHOCP webconsole.
      [-] https://docs.openshift.com/container-platform/4.11/monitoring/configuring-the-monitoring-stack.html#attaching-additional-labels-to-your-time-series-and-alerts_configuring-the-monitoring-stack

      The steps mentioned for reproducer, that has been tested with prometheus with no persistent storage as well. After adding labels as per documentation, restarted alertmanager and promethues-k8s pods and watchdog alert got recreated and it didn't had the label which was created in step1.
